What exactly is Hoeve Vianen?
We believe the most valuable memories are made in a place where time slows down and where you share moments with people you love. That is why we transformed Hoeve Vianen — a former farm in the northern part of Texel — into a small-scale holiday park where you can enjoy peace, space and nature together. In short: your Texel home for the moments that truly matter.
What type of people usually choose Hoeve Vianen?
Many of our guests are families, natural‑lovers and/or people looking for peace and quiet — those who want to avoid the crowds rather than be in the middle of them.
How far is the beach from Hoeve Vianen?
The beaches Paal 33 and Paal 28 near De Cocksdorp are about a 10‑minute drive away. These beaches tend to be a bit calmer than the more popular beaches near the seaside resort town of De Koog — where you can also be with your feet in the sand within 20 minutes by car. Just what you’re looking for!

Booking and Payment
On which days can I arrive and depart?
Arrival days are Monday or Friday. Departure days are Monday, Friday or Sunday. That means it’s possible to book stays from Monday to Friday, Monday to Sunday, Monday to Monday, Friday to Sunday, Friday to Monday or Friday to Friday. During Ascension (Hemelvaart) it is also possible to arrive on Wednesday (minimum stay 4 nights).

Am I allowed to bring my dog to Hoeve Vianen?
In all accommodations at Hoeve Vianen a maximum of one pet is allowed. On the premises dogs must be kept on a leash so that all guests can enjoy their stay safely and peacefully.
If you want to bring a pet, please indicate this when booking. Please note that additional costs apply because of the extra cleaning required.

Preparing for Your Stay
What time can I check in and check out?
Check-in is possible on our changeover days (Monday and Friday) from 15:00. Check-out on Monday or Friday between 09:00 and 10:00. If you are leaving a day earlier, a later check-out is not a problem. We ask you to agree on the check-out time at arrival. We do not have a reception, so check-in and -out takes place at the farmhouse at the front of the property. We are always there on Monday and Friday — but if by chance you don’t find anyone at the farmhouse, call us on +31 222 740 000 and we’ll come to give you a warm welcome.

Do I need to bring anything myself?
Bed linen is provided, as are two shower towels per guest, and a kitchen cleaning kit is available. Kitchen linen, shower sets, extra toilet paper, dishwasher tablets, salt, pepper, and coffee filters are not included and need to be brought by yourself. Extra towels can be booked for an additional fee.
What type of coffee maker is provided?
A filter coffee machine is available in Farm Lodges De Slufter, De Muy and De Vuurtoren. The standard 1×4 filters can be fitted here.
Farm Lodges De Roggesloot and Hogezandskil have a Nespresso Inissia machine.
Is a cot and/or high chair available?
We have several high chairs and baby‑cots available. They are not standard in the accommodations, but you can book them online or email us afterwards. If you need more than two high chairs and/or cots, let us know. This is possible, depending on availability.
Are bed sheets provided?
Yes — bed linen is provided, as well as a shower towel set per guest. For baby cots we provide a fitted sheet and a blanket.
Are towels provided?
Each guest receives one set of shower towels (1 large + 1 small) for the stay. An extra set can be booked at the time of reservation. Kitchen linen is not included (but can be booked in advance).
Is there a washing machine available?
Yes — there is a central washing machine available free of charge and a drying rack in your accommodation. The washing machine is located centrally on the property. From the parking area follow the signpost and path to the back; on the left you’ll find a black door marked “Wasmachine”. In that same space there is also a communal freezer that you may use.
